]> CyberLeo.Net >> Repos - FreeBSD/FreeBSD.git/blob - usr.bin/whois/whois.1
This commit was generated by cvs2svn to compensate for changes in r162621,
[FreeBSD/FreeBSD.git] / usr.bin / whois / whois.1
1 .\" Copyright (c) 1985, 1990, 1993
2 .\"     The Regents of the University of California.  All rights reserved.
3 .\"
4 .\" Redistribution and use in source and binary forms, with or without
5 .\" modification, are permitted provided that the following conditions
6 .\" are met:
7 .\" 1. Redistributions of source code must retain the above copyright
8 .\"    notice, this list of conditions and the following disclaimer.
9 .\" 2. Redistributions in binary form must reproduce the above copyright
10 .\"    notice, this list of conditions and the following disclaimer in the
11 .\"    documentation and/or other materials provided with the distribution.
12 .\" 3. All advertising materials mentioning features or use of this software
13 .\"    must display the following acknowledgement:
14 .\"     This product includes software developed by the University of
15 .\"     California, Berkeley and its contributors.
16 .\" 4. Neither the name of the University nor the names of its contributors
17 .\"    may be used to endorse or promote products derived from this software
18 .\"    without specific prior written permission.
19 .\"
20 .\" THIS SOFTWARE IS PROVIDED BY THE REGENTS AND CONTRIBUTORS ``AS IS'' AND
21 .\" 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E
22 .\" IMPLIED WARRANTIES OF M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E
23 .\" ARE DISCLAIMED.  IN NO EVENT SHALL THE REGENTS OR CONTRIBUTORS BE LIABLE
24 .\" FOR ANY DIRECT, INDIRECT, INCIDENTAL, SPECIAL, EXEMPLARY, OR CONSEQUENTIAL
25 .\" DAMAGES (INCLUDING, BUT NOT LIMITED TO, PROCUREMENT OF SUBSTITUTE GOODS
26 .\" O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ION)
27 .\" H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T
28 .\" L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Y
29 .\" O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F
30 .\" SUCH DAMAGE.
31 .\"
32 .\"     From: @(#)whois.1       8.1 (Berkeley) 6/6/93
33 .\" $FreeBSD$
34 .\"
35 .Dd December 11, 2004
36 .Dt WHOIS 1
37 .Os
38 .Sh NAME
39 .Nm whois
40 .Nd "Internet domain name and network number directory service"
41 .Sh SYNOPSIS
42 .Nm
43 .Op Fl aAbdfgiIklmQrR6
44 .Op Fl c Ar country-code | Fl h Ar host
45 .Op Fl p Ar port
46 .Ar name ...
47 .Sh DESCRIPTION
48 The
49 .Nm
50 utility looks up records in the databases maintained by several
51 Network Information Centers
52 .Pq Tn NICs .
53 .Pp
54 The options are as follows:
55 .Bl -tag -width indent
56 .It Fl a
57 Use the American Registry for Internet Numbers
58 .Pq Tn ARIN
59 database.
60 It contains network numbers used in those parts of the world covered neither by
61 .Tn APNIC , AfriNIC , LACNIC ,
62 nor by
63 .Tn RIPE .
64 .Pp
65 (Hint: All point of contact handles in the
66 .Tn ARIN
67 whois database end with
68 .Qq Li -ARIN . )
69 .Pp
70 .It Fl A
71 Use the Asia/Pacific Network Information Center
72 .Pq Tn APNIC
73 database.
74 It contains network numbers used in East Asia, Australia,
75 New Zealand, and the Pacific islands.
76 .It Fl b
77 Use the Network Abuse Clearinghouse database.
78 It contains addresses to which network abuse should be reported,
79 indexed by domain name.
80 .It Fl c Ar country-code
81 This is the equivalent of using the
82 .Fl h
83 option with an argument of
84 .Qq Ar country-code Ns Li .whois-servers.net .
85 .It Fl d
86 Use the US Department of Defense
87 database.
88 It contains points of contact for subdomains of
89 .Pa .MIL .
90 .It Fl f
91 Use the African Network Information Centre
92 .Pq Tn AfriNIC
93 database. It contains network numbers used in Africa and the islands of the
94 western Indian Ocean.
95 .It Fl g
96 Use the US non-military federal government database, which contains points of
97 contact for subdomains of
98 .Pa .GOV .
99 .It Fl h Ar host
100 Use the specified host instead of the default variant.
101 Either a host name or an IP address may be specified.
102 .Pp
103 By default
104 .Nm
105 constructs the name of a whois server to use from the top-level domain
106 .Pq Tn TLD
107 of the supplied (single) argument, and appending
108 .Qq Li .whois-servers.net .
109 This effectively allows a suitable whois server to be selected
110 automatically for a large number of
111 .Tn TLDs .
112 .Pp
113 In the event that an IP
114 address is specified, the whois server will default to the American
115 Registry for Internet Numbers
116 .Pq Tn ARIN .
117 If a query to
118 .Tn ARIN
119 references
120 .Tn APNIC , AfriNIC , LACNIC ,
121 or
122 .Tn RIPE ,
123 that server will be queried also, provided that the
124 .Fl Q
125 option is not specified.
126 .Pp
127 If the query is not a domain name or IP address,
128 .Nm
129 will fall back to
130 .Pa whois.crsnic.net .
131 .It Fl i
132 Use the Network Solutions Registry for Internet Numbers
133 .Pq Pa whois.networksolutions.com
134 database.
135 It contains network numbers and domain contact information for most of
136 .Pa .COM , .NET , .ORG
137 and
138 .Pa .EDU
139 domains.
140 .Pp
141 .Sy NOTE !
142 The registration of these domains is now done by a number of
143 independent and competing registrars and this database holds no information
144 on the domains registered by organizations other than Network Solutions, Inc.
145 Also, note that the
146 .Tn InterNIC
147 database
148 .Pq Pa whois.internic.net
149 is no longer handled by Network Solutions, Inc.
150 For details, see
151 .Pa http://www.internic.net/ .
152 .Pp
153 (Hint: Contact information, identified by the term
154 .Em handle ,
155 can be looked up by prefixing
156 .Qq Li "handle "
157 to the
158 .Tn NIC
159 handle in the query.)
160 .It Fl I
161 Use the Internet Assigned Numbers Authority
162 .Pq Tn IANA
163 database.
164 It contains network information for top-level domains.
165 .It Fl k
166 Use the National Internet Development Agency of Korea's
167 .Pq Tn KRNIC
168 database.
169 It contains network numbers and domain contact information
170 for Korea.
171 .It Fl l
172 Use the Latin American and Caribbean IP address Regional Registry
173 .Pq Tn LACNIC
174 database.
175 It contains network numbers used in much of Latin America and the
176 Caribbean.
177 .It Fl m
178 Use the Route Arbiter Database
179 .Pq Tn RADB
180 database.
181 It contains route policy specifications for a large
182 number of operators' networks.
183 .It Fl p Ar port
184 Connect to the whois server on
185 .Ar port .
186 If this option is not specified,
187 .Nm
188 defaults to port 43.
189 .It Fl Q
190 Do a quick lookup.
191 This means that
192 .Nm
193 will not attempt to lookup the name in the authoritative whois
194 server (if one is listed).
195 This option has no effect when combined with any other options.
196 .It Fl r
197 Use the R\(aaeseaux IP Europ\(aaeens
198 .Pq Tn RIPE
199 database.
200 It contains network numbers and domain contact information
201 for Europe.
202 .It Fl R
203 Use the Russia Network Information Center
204 .Pq Tn RIPN
205 database.
206 It contains network numbers and domain contact information
207 for subdomains of
208 .Pa .RU .
209 This option is deprecated; use the
210 .Fl c
211 option with an argument of
212 .Qq Li RU
213 instead.
214 .It Fl 6
215 Use the IPv6 Resource Center
216 .Pq Tn 6bone
217 database.
218 It contains network names and addresses for the IPv6 network.
219 .El
220 .Pp
221 The operands specified to
222 .Nm
223 are treated independently and may be used
224 as queries on different whois servers.
225 .Sh EXAMPLES
226 Most types of data, such as domain names and
227 .Tn IP
228 addresses, can be used as arguments to
229 .Nm
230 without any options, and
231 .Nm
232 will choose the correct whois server to query.
233 Some exceptions, where
234 .Nm
235 will not be able to handle data correctly, are detailed below.
236 .Pp
237 To obtain contact information about an
238 administrator located in the Russian
239 .Tn TLD
240 domain
241 .Qq Li RU ,
242 use the
243 .Fl c
244 option as shown in the following example, where
245 .Ar CONTACT-ID
246 is substituted with the actual contact identifier.
247 .Pp
248 .Dl "whois -c RU CONTACT-ID"
249 .Pp
250 (Note: This example is specific to the
251 .Tn TLD
252 .Qq Li RU ,
253 but other
254 .Tn TLDs
255 can be queried by using a similar syntax.)
256 .Pp
257 The following example demonstrates how to obtain information about an
258 .Tn IPv6
259 address or hostname using the
260 .Fl 6
261 option, which directs the query to
262 .Tn 6bone .
263 .Pp
264 .Dl "whois -6 IPv6-IP-Address"
265 .Pp
266 The following example demonstrates how to query
267 a whois server using a non-standard port, where
268 .Dq Li query-data
269 is the query to be sent to
270 .Dq Li whois.example.com
271 on port
272 .Dq Li rwhois
273 (written numerically as 4321).
274 .Pp
275 .Dl "whois -h whois.example.com -p rwhois query-data"
276 .Sh SEE ALSO
277 .Rs
278 .%A Ken Harrenstien
279 .%A Vic White
280 .%T NICNAME/WHOIS
281 .%D 1 March 1982
282 .%O RFC 812
283 .Re
284 .Sh HISTORY
285 The
286 .Nm
287 command appeared in
288 .Bx 4.3 .